The only positive in this scenario is that since Mashas F1 status expired on June 1, 2020, she did not accumulate unlawful presence from that date until her application is denied (if not granted), and she would not be subject 3/10 year bars of unlawful presence if she has to travel outside the United States. Another benefit of pending asylum, is, of course, an employment authorization that an applicant can file for once 150 days elapse form the time he/she filed for asylum. One of the most common misconception is that a person who came to the United States in some legal status (lets say J1, F1 or B) can create a bridge in his/her legal status with an asylum application necessary for a successful employment based application. Also, while an applicant for asylum is waiting for his/her interview, it is possible to apply for an advance parole: a permission to travel outside the country and return. Here are some of the basic requirements required when buying a home in the United States: A valid photo ID such as a foreign passport, U.S. visa, or driver's license A Social Security Number (SSN) or Individual Taxpayer Identification Number (ITIN) Employment Authorization Document Proof of income (pay stubs or bank statements) or financial assets
